OK so the 2011 offseason and the strange effects of the lockout on training camp and signings are finally over. The Vikings made their final cuts yesterday to get their roster from 80 down to the required 53.
While most of the roster was not a surprise there were a few moves that were either intriguing or baffling. First lets set the roster by position:
QB: McNabb, Ponder, Webb
Although Webb is the likely #3 on the depth chart it is also likely he will see the field, at least initially, more than Ponder (barring a McNabb injury or subpar play) due to his athleticism and the fits he will cause D-Coordinators.
RB: Peterson, Gerhart, Booker
Great stable of backs with different styles and change of pace. Only question mark the fumbling of Booker, although exciting. If Caleb King is not picked up on waivers he could be a late season addition if Booker continues poor ball handling.
WR: Harvin, Jenkins, Berrian, Camarillo, Aramoshodu
A lot of diversity and options. Consistency and effort not lacking. Issue big play deep threat receiver is lacking from this group.
TE: Shiancoe, Rudolph, Kleinsasser, Reisner
Wow!! Best group of TE's in Minny as long as I can remember from top to bottom. Main issue is blocking ability aside from Kleinsasser.
OL: Johnson, Hutchinson, Sullivan, Herrera, Loadholt, Cooper, Love, Olsen, Fusco, Brown
Definitely upgraded from last year, starters and depth look good. Biggest weakness inexperience and depth at Tackle.
Special Teams: K - Longwell, P - Kluwe, LS - Loeffler
SOLID!
DL: Robison, K.Williams (suspended 2 games/roster exemption), Ayodele, Allen, Guion, Griffen, Ballard, Reed, Evans, Awasom
Starting 4 solid, big year for Robison to show worthy of promotion. Depth at Tackle solid although End depth & experience a bit of a concern.
LB: EJ Henderson, Greenway, E. Henderson, Onatolu, Dean
Very solid, swarming aggressive group, the strength of the defense.
CB: Winfield, C. Griffin, C.Cook, A. Allen, Burton, Sherels
S: Sanford, T.Johnson, Frampton, Abdullah, Raymond
Biggest question mark of the defense, other than 3 of the 4 starters who are solid, which is one reason 11 guys were kept.

Although the writing was on the wall for the most part due to high salary and ability to realistically only be an impact player on Special Teams, the release of Heath Farwell was a big one for the Vikings. They also placed LB Jasper Brinkley on IR due to hip issue which will require surgery. Long time TE Jeff Dugan was a surprise to many although I believe justified as he had been in purple for 5 years and yet to significantly contribute, cant catch and average at best blocker, being a great guy with no ability doesnt win a Super Bowl. The other cut that was somewhat of a surprise was WR Jaymar Johnson, I had the Vikings keeping 6 receivers with Johnson being the primary KR/PR man, albeit in the #6 slot. However with the strong camp of Sherels as a return man and Lorenzo Booker, the Vikings apparently decided the roster spot was best used on OL or DB, which really can' t be argued as both are glaring weaknesses on an otherwise decent looking roster, although young.
